After the Soviet Union launched Sputnik I in 1957, the United States responded by

The United States didn't want to stay behind, so it increased funding for its own space program in order to be more productive and launch more satellites.<span />

The United States was considered as a world power in space technology and the development of missiles. However, the launch of Sputnik I and the fact that one of the first two launch attempts failed, shook the American public. A crisis therefore occurred, called the "Sputnik crisis", due to the imminent threat of the Soviet Union. This event boosted the space race that led to the launch of the first human being into space and the landing of the first man on the moon (1969) through the Apollo Program.
